On the Embrittlement of Zircaloy-4 Under RIA-Relevant Conditions

RS Daum、S. Majumdar、D. W. Bates 等 6 位作者2002-01-01OpenAlex

The extended use of Zircaloy cladding in light water reactors degrades its mechanical properties by a combination of irradiation embrittlement, coolant-side oxidation, hydrogen pickup, and hydride formation. The hydrides are usually concentrated in the form of a dense layer or rim near the cooler outer surface of the…

Stable Cd-Mg-Yb and Cd-Mg-Ca icosahedral quasicrystals with wide composition ranges

J. Q. Guo、Eiji Abe、A.‐P. Tsai2002-01-01Philosophical Magazine Letters

Stable icosahedral quasicrystals with wide composition ranges have been found in the systems Cd-Mg-Yb and Cd-Mg-Ca. The icosahedral quasicrystals form in the following composition ranges: 25-85at.%Cd, 0-60at.%Mg and 10-20at.%Yb for the Cd-Mg-Yb system; 33-85at.%Cd, 0-52at.%Mg and 10-20at.%Ca for the Cd-Mg-Ca system.
